Binance and FTX are expected to enter the Korean market independently early next year, according to internal sources. We have learned from these sources that the negotiation between FTX and Bithumb, regarding the takeover of Bithumb by FTX, has come to a termination. FTX made a proposal of taking over Bithumb with 500,000,000,000 KRW, or about 354 million USD, and Bithumb rejected the offer.
Both Binance and FTX have recently entered into MOUs with the city of Busan, promising to provide technological and infrastructural assistance and cooperating in various businesses areas of blockchain and the establishment of virtual assets exchange in Busan. According to the internal sources, Binance and FTX are expected to enter into Korea independently early next year.
Once the largest VASPs in the world enter (or reenter) Korea, the dynamics of the Korean virtual assets market, along with institutional policies, could change. It’s critical to keep a close eye on the situation.
